[Flip Flops NXP Semiconductors 74HCT374D,652] Overview

The NXP Semiconductors 74HCT374D,652 is an advanced integrated circuit designed for high-performance bus driving applications. This flip-flop device is meticulously engineered to provide efficient data storage and transfer within digital systems. With its superior quality and reliability, it stands as a cornerstone in the realm of integrated circuits, ensuring seamless data management in various electronic devices.
